=== VA7 [PC BD M5 USA VA7] 171-6217-11 ===
 
<gallery>
 
PC_BD_M5_USA_VA7.jpg
 
</gallery>
 
  
The VA7 is almost a Genesis 2 PCB in a Genesis 1 case. It even shares the same PCB prefix (PC).
